Beyond Meat is expanding at Walmart, launching the new Beyond Burger 6-Pack and bringing popular plant-based products to over 2,000 stores, offering shoppers affordable, high-protein alternatives to traditional meat.

The new Beyond Burger 6-Pack delivers 21g of protein per serving and 2g of saturated fat from heart-healthy avocado oil, with no GMOs or cholesterol, combining high nutritional value with scalable plant-based production. Credit: Beyond Burger
Beyond Meat is significantly expanding its presence in Walmart stores across the US, with plans to make select products available at more than 2,000 locations. Central to this rollout is the launch of the new Beyond Burger® 6-Pack, a value pack that offers the latest iteration of the plant-based burger in a convenient, cost-effective format. Walmart, the largest retailer in the US, is among the first national retailers to stock the new pack.
Ethan Brown, founder and CEO of Beyond Meat, said: “We are proud to expand our distribution at Walmart, providing more consumers with access to Beyond’s clean and nutritious plant protein products. At a time when many households are navigating rising food prices, we’re pleased to introduce our new Beyond Burger value pack — the same great-tasting burger at a lower price point, delivering 21g of protein, no cholesterol, and only 2g of saturated fat from heart-healthy avocado oil per serving.”

Since its founding in 2009, Beyond Meat has positioned itself at the forefront of the plant-based movement, aiming to provide products that replicate the taste and texture of animal-based meats while promoting sustainability, animal welfare, and human health. The Walmart expansion reflects growing consumer demand for plant-based products and more affordable ways to incorporate them into everyday meals.
